Arusha - Tarangire National Park
Your Myway Trip safari guide will pick you up from your accommodation after breakfast. You will then drive to Tarangire, which is approximately two and a half hours away on good tarmac roads. The park derives its name from the Tarangire River that flows through it, known as the 'river of warthogs', as it serves as the sole water source for wildlife in the region during the dry season. Tarangire is renowned for its elephant families often seen gathering by the river, as well as sightings of giraffes, bushbucks, and hartebeests. These animals are closely followed by various predators, including lions and leopards. The park boasts more breeding species of birds than any other place on the planet. Additionally, visitors can marvel at the enormous and ancient Baobab trees, some of which are believed to have existed for over a thousand years.

Ngorongoro Crater - Serengeti National Park
After breakfast, you will drive up to the cooler regions of the Ngorongoro Conservation Area. Upon your first glimpse of the Ngorongoro Crater, it appears like a forgotten world. Concealed within the steep volcanic walls lies a pristine wilderness, comprising sweeping savannah, pockets of acacia woodland, and glistening lakes and swamps. The Crater formed when a large volcano erupted and collapsed in on itself two to three million years ago, covering an area of 260 km². Renowned for its geological marvels, the Crater is also famed as a natural reserve housing some of the densest populations of large mammals on the entire African continent. As you descend into the Crater, you swiftly encounter vast numbers of wildebeest, zebra, gazelle, and over 500 bird species. It offers the best opportunity to catch a glimpse of the endangered black rhino. Serengeti National Park - Karatu
The Serengeti presents a truly spectacular sight. Renowned for its expansive open grasslands, it offers excellent opportunities for wildlife viewing. Its climate and vegetation have remained largely untouched for millions of years. While it hosts a diverse array of wildlife, its most famed feature is the annual Great Migration. Each year, vast herds of wildebeest, accompanied by sizable numbers of zebra and antelope, follow a cyclical route in search of fresh grazing. The migration can be observed at various times throughout the year, provided one knows where to look. The real inquiry should revolve around the optimal locations to witness these animals during specific seasons. Alongside its iconic landscapes, encountering predators such as lions, cheetahs, and leopards is highly probable. It truly offers a life-changing experience.

Lake Manyara National Park - Arusha
After breakfast, you will drive to Lake Manyara National Park, a small but diverse park 120km west of Arusha. Everything you’ll see here is on a different scale. It is both compact (this is one of the narrowest parks in Africa) and epic (the Great Rift Escarpment towers over Lake Manyara’s western boundary). The park’s namesake is a shallow, salt lake. It covers a large area of the park, flooding and drying with the seasons and is home to thousands of wading birds (including flamingos and over 500 other bird species). You may see baboon and elephant in the park’s thick evergreen forest, and watch for the tree-climbing lions that have become famous throughout Africa.
